The practice of modifying the Pokmon Go application on the Android operating system refers to the alteration of the game’s original code. These modifications can range from simple cosmetic changes to more complex implementations that affect gameplay mechanics. A common example involves using third-party applications or tools to spoof the user’s GPS location, enabling them to interact with the game in areas they are not physically present.
Altering the Pokmon Go application circumvents the intended design and functionality of the game. This practice carries potential risks, including account suspension or permanent banishment from the game’s servers. Historically, the desire to modify the application stemmed from a need to overcome geographical limitations, access rare in-game content more easily, or gain an advantage over other players. The perceived benefits of these modifications are often weighed against the potential consequences outlined in the game’s terms of service.
